Spirit Airlines, an ultra low-cost air carrier is running a special on their nonstop airfares to Cancun Mexico (CUN) with one-way airfares starting at $79. If you are a Free Spirit member (free to join), you will also earn bonus points on one-way or round trip flights, 750 points or 1500 points, respectively.

Keep in mind that on Spirit Airlines, your low airfare will only take you and a personal item that fits under the seat in front of you from point A to point B. There is no seat selection, no carry-on bag and no change.

Also Pro Tip: If you're able to purchase Spirit or Frontier tickets at the airport they will waive the online Passenger Usage Fee. It can vary per flight but it's usually $22 each ticket and per segment/layover.

So for example I had a flight from Atlanta to Seattle for $74. There was a layover in Las Vegas so that took an additional $22 off on top of the standard airport discount. In total I paid about $60 roundtrip.
